步进电机驱动教程
步进电机是一种特殊的电机,可以通过输入脉冲信号来控制它的位置和运动。步进电机通常由电机本体和驱动电路组成,驱动电路负责将输入的脉冲信号转换为电机的运动控制信号。
以下是步进电机驱动教程的基本步骤:
确定电机参数首先,需要确定步进电机的参数,包括步距角度、相数、电流和额定电压等。这些参数对于正确选择驱动器至关重要,因为不同的电机需要不同的电压和电流以获得最佳性能。
选择合适的驱动器根据步进电机的参数选择合适的驱动器,通常可以选择单轴或多轴驱动器。单轴驱动器可以控制一个步进电机,而多轴驱动器可以控制多个步进电机。要选择正确的驱动器,需要考虑所需的电流和电压以及控制信号的类型。
连接电路将驱动器连接到步进电机。通常,步进电机的线圈需要连接到驱动器的输出端子上。根据电机的相数,可能需要多个输出端子。确保正确连接电路,以确保电机可以正常运转。
配置驱动器根据驱动器的手册,设置驱动器的参数,包括电流、电压和微步分辨率等。微步分辨率可以调整步进电机的分辨率,从而获得更平稳的运动。确保在设置参数时按照正确的程序进行操作。
编写控制程序编写控制程序来控制步进电机的运动。控制程序可以使用不同的编程语言,例如C++,Python等。在编写控制程序时,请确保按照正确的控制信号和电机参数来发送脉冲信号。
测试和调试在控制程序编写完成后,进行测试和调试,以确保步进电机可以按照预期的方式运行。测试步骤包括根据设定的步距角度、运动方向和速度运动电机,检查电机的运动是否与预期的相同,以及在不同的负载下进行测试。
步进电机驱动需要仔细考虑每一步,因此要确保正确配置驱动器和编写程序,以确保电机正常运行并获得最佳性能。
步进电机功率计算
步进电机的功率计算可以根据电机的电压和电流来计算。通常,步进电机的功率可以使用以下公式来计算:
P = V * I
其中,P是电机的功率,V是电机的电压,I是电机的电流。
需要注意的是,电机的电流会随着负载的变化而变化。因此,在实际应用中,需要根据实际负载条件计算电机的功率。在计算电机功率时,还需要考虑电机的效率,通常情况下,步进电机的效率约为60%-80%。
另外,对于多相步进电机,每个线圈的电流和电压也需要考虑。可以根据每个线圈的电流和电压计算出每个线圈的功率,然后将它们相加以获得总功率。一般来说,多相步进电机的功率比单相步进电机更高,因为它们通常具有更高的效率和更大的输出扭矩。
需要注意的是,步进电机的最大功率并不代表电机能够持续输出该功率,因为步进电机通常需要不间断地运转,因此会产生热量。如果步进电机的功率过高,可能会导致电机过热并损坏电机。因此,在应用中,需要根据步进电机的特性和应用需求选择适当的电压和电流,并根据实际情况进行功率计算和调整。